PRT Music Teacher Job in Gautam Buddha Nagar, Uttar Pradesh | School Recruitment
Nilgiri Hills Public School invites a dedicated PRT Music Teacher to join their vibrant community in Sadar, Gautam Buddha Nagar. This role is ideal for someone passionate about fostering creativity through music education in a dynamic school environment.
A typical week for a PRT Music Teacher at Nilgiri Hills Public School involves planning engaging music lessons that align with the curriculum while keeping students excited about learning. Daily tasks include preparing lesson plans, conducting group and individual music activities, and ensuring students grasp foundational concepts like rhythm, melody, and basic instruments.
Recurring responsibilities include teaching music theory, practical sessions on instruments like the violin, keyboard, or percussion, and organizing group performances. You’ll also monitor student progress, provide constructive feedback, and maintain a positive classroom atmosphere where every child feels encouraged.
Periodic duties involve collaborating with other teachers to integrate music into interdisciplinary projects. You may also attend school events like cultural fests, where music plays a central role, and participate in parent-teacher meetings to discuss student achievements. Keeping a record of student participation and performance is essential for reporting to the school management.
This Music Teaching Job in Gautam Buddha Nagar offers a chance to shape young minds through music while working in a supportive and innovative school setting. The salary for this PRT Music Teacher position is Rs.20,000 to Rs.40,000 per month, reflecting the importance of this role in Nilgiri Hills Public School’s educational journey.
